Summary

Everyone was counting the Los Angeles Clippers out after the Kawhi Leonard injury but Paul George shows up big! Can he continue his hot play and repeat his game 5 performance? Why Utah possibly squandered a golden opportunity. How about those Atlanta Hawks?! They rally from 26 points down to beat the 76ers and take a 3-2 series lead. The Trae Young coming out party continues and just how important is Lou Williams to the Hawks' success? We need to discuss Doc Rivers and theses Sixers... Doc has some history with blown leads. Why hasn't Ben Simmons developed a better shooting form? And is Joel Embiid wearing down? Kevin Durant put on a playoff performance for the ages as the Nets are one win away from taking care of Milwaukee. How questionable coaching decisions are hurting the Bucks. And why it's time for Giannis to make a statement like KD did. MLB is not messing around with their crackdown on the "sticky stuff". Was it the right call to do this mid-year? Golf's US Open gets underway... Can Phil strike again?
